The AI maturity model for IC from the team at Gallagher: Manual and reactive ⬇️ Ad-hoc experimentation ⬇️ Enabled and efficient ⬇️ Strategic and data-driven ⬇️ Optimised and innovative #GallagerDEX25

Where IC feels blocked: Trust and accuracy concerns Relevance vs noise Lack of skill and confidence Control and transparency Fear of getting it wrong #GallagherDEX25

AI first is not: Simply adding AI to everything without purpose Offloading work to AI Replacing expertise or critical thinking A buzzword or checkbox exercise Technology for technology’s sake #GallagerDEX25

Organisations are investing heavily in AI but the people investment is key. The tools are one part but there has to be investment to understand how roles change, what skills are needed and how we address risk and trust #GallagerDEX25

To ask the right questions: - awareness - who knows and why do we want them to know? - attitude - how do people feel about this project or initiative? - ability - can people do what we need them to do - action - are they doing something? #GallagerDEX25

Allay fear - communicate the benefits, go beyond compliance, listen for the unintended benefits and amplify the quick wins. The shift for IC will be into much more listening and a lot less broadcasting #GallagerDEX25
